HISTORY:
Core Assemblies was started in 1984, incorporated in 1988 and has not lost sight of the principles laid out for the company from its inception. Woman Owned Small Business:
Core Assemblies was founded in 1984 by Cory Navoy. Core Assemblies has always been and continues to be owned and actively managed by Cory.
Core Assemblies Management Team:
Cory Navoy - President; She started her working career as an assembler of Swedish Navy radios, soldering components and wiring front panels, later becoming a buyer. After college classes she worked for General Dynamics, Convair division, working her way up to Senior Contract Procurement on the Cruise Missile Program. In 1989 she spent time at the Department of Defense, Picatinny Arsenal and was certified MIL-STD-2000 Instructor/Examiner - Category C. This lead her to set up Core Assemblies to the MIL-STD-2000 qualifications.
